LACH PROTOCOL Lw nergy Adaptive Clustering Hierarchy (LACH) first prpsed by Wendi.B.Heinzelman f MIT is a clustering based prtcl that utilizes randmized rtatin f lcal cluster t evenly distribute the energy lad amng the sensrs in the netwrk[1]. The LACH uses lcalized crdinatin t enable scalability and rbustness fr dynamic netwrks. LACH incrprates data fusin int the ruting prtcl t reduce the amunt f infrmatin that must be transmitted t base statin. It rearrange the netwrk clustering dynamically and peridically, making it difficult fr us t rely n lng lasting nde t nde trust relatinship t make the prtcl secure. LACH assumes every nde can directly reach a base statin by transmitting with sufficiently high pwer. We have chsen fur algrithms fr clustering purpse in WSN ruting in ur experimentatins. LACH LACH cmprises f 2 phases:- Set-Up Phase and Steady State Phase (i)set-up Phase At the beginning every single nde cmputes a randm number between 0 and 1, and then cmputes a threshld frmula T(n). If the randm number is less than the cmputed threshld the nde becmes a cluster head. After its stin each cluster head will bradcast an advertisement message t the rest f the ndes by using CSMA MAC prtcl. After that each nde sts a cluster head based n the Received Signal Strength Indicatin (RSSI) f the advertisement. ach nde uses CSMA MAC prtcl t transmit its stin. Clusters are frmed, each cluster head creates a TDMA schedule accrding t number f ndes in the cluster. ach nde during its allcated transmissin time. ach sensr nde senses and transmits data t its cluster head based n the TDMA schedule. The cluster heads receive all the data aggregate it and sends it t the base statin. After transmissin that netwrk starts next rund and again execute the setup and steady state phase B. LACH-C When nde is sted as cluster head, the cluster bradcast the signal (Advertisement message,adv) t the ther ndes. ach nde receive ADV frm different cluster heads, accrding t the strength f the signal, it chses t jin prper cluster, and rely t the crrespnding cluster head. The cluster head receives the jining infrmatin, prducing a TDMA schedule.the cluster head receives data frm members f cluster, and transmits t base statin after merging int a packet. (i) Set Up Phase During the set-up phase, each nde sends infrmatin abut its current lcatin using a GPS receiver and energy level t the base statin. Alng with determining gd cluster, the base statin needs t ensure that the energy nde is evenly distributed amng all the ndes. Base statin cmputes the average nde energy, and whichever nde has energy belw this energy cannt be the cluster head fr the current rund. Using the remaining nde as pssible cluster heads, the base statin finds ptimal cluster itself. Once the cluster heads and assciated clusters are fund, the base statin bradcasts a message that cntains the cluster head ID fr each nde. If a nde cluster head ID matches its wn ID, the nde determines its TDMA slt fr data transmissin and ges t sleep until it is time t transmit data. C. LACH K-MANS (i) Set-Up Phase In set up phase, it first chses k ndes as K clusters. Then assign ther ndes t these clusters. It then calculates the every nde s cst. Nde having the smallest cst is sted as cluster head. This cycle desn t stp until K-cluster heads fix dwn.
